EDUCATIONAL SUPPORT PROFESSIONAL OF THE YEAR '25-'26

Nellybel Nuñez - Lindenwold School 4

Nellybel is an invaluable member of the School Four community, and her exceptional dedication makes her truly deserving of recognition as Educational Services Professional of the Year. She approaches every responsibility with professionalism, kindness, and an unwavering commitment to supporting both students and staff. No matter the challenges that arise, Nellybel manages her duties with remarkable grace and calm, often taking on the workload of multiple people while maintaining a positive attitude and a genuine smile.

Her impact on student learning and schoolwide success is evident in the daily support she provides to teachers and students alike. Nellybel consistently ensures that classrooms have what they need to run smoothly, allowing instruction to remain focused and effective. Her readiness to step in—whether assisting with instruction, providing behavioral support, or responding to immediate needs—helps create a stable, responsive environment where students can thrive.

What truly sets Nellybel apart is the spirit with which she approaches her work. She builds warm, trusting relationships with students, who know they can rely on her encouragement and care. Teachers and staff continually express their gratitude for her dependability, collaborative mindset, and willingness to go above and beyond. Her presence strengthens the entire school community, contributing to a positive, nurturing climate that benefits everyone.

Nellybel’s exceptional work ethic, compassion, and commitment make her an outstanding representative of Educational Services Professional of the Year. She is, in every way, a cherished and essential part of School Four.

 

TEACHER OF THE YEAR '25-'26

 

Kelsey Willchock – Lindenwold School 4

Kelsey embodies every quality one hopes to see in a Teacher of the Year. This year, she was entrusted with a specialized class serving students with multiple disabilities—a setting that was entirely new to her. Kelsey embraced this assignment with exceptional professionalism, compassion, and a deep commitment to student success. Her natural strengths as an educator have seamlessly supported her transition into this role, and the impact on students has been remarkable.

Kelsey demonstrates highly effective instructional practices by designing and delivering instruction that is carefully differentiated to meet each student’s individual needs. She ensures that every student has a clear path toward achieving their IEP goals, and she continually adapts her methods based on student progress and data. Her classroom is a model of purposeful structure and calm, allowing students to feel safe, supported, and ready to learn each day. Her outstanding classroom management fosters predictability and trust while maintaining high expectations for engagement and growth.

Beyond her instructional expertise, Kelsey builds strong, authentic relationships with students, colleagues, and families. She partners with families in a way that immediately establishes trust, enabling meaningful collaboration around student goals and needs. Her colleagues consistently look to her for guidance, and she willingly steps into leadership roles, including serving as the lead for the Special Education PLC. She shares her materials, resources, and expertise generously, always seeking to elevate the collective work of the team.

Kelsey’s dedication, skill, and unwavering commitment to her students make her an extraordinary educator. Her influence extends well beyond her classroom, strengthening the entire school community. For these reasons and more, she is fully deserving of recognition as Teacher of the Year.
